@meta in most cases the date of application and approval is the same, if not instant, you’re talking a day apart. (For me it was instant so it started straight away but the card took 5/6 days to arrive with PIN) But take your point application is safer if they don’t give you a clear date.
The main part is it doesn’t matter when you activated the card.
Btw the Amex cards are interesting as the deal is as per the day you applied regardless or when it’s approved.
